Transaction 35f589daaf112ad9cba51415f9cdfd4995564a34d1a5ddf66d4a2e62d815bcb1
1 Input
1 Output
-
35f589daaf112ad9cba51415f9cdfd4995564a34d1a5ddf66d4a2e62d815bcb1:0
- value
- 5701943
- script pubkey
- OP_0 OP_PUSHBYTES_20 380038c7a342ccad22199d773d0659543ec4bb2f
- address
- bc1q8qqr33argtx26gsen4mn6pje2slvfwe0vu0dkz